Now in it’s 29th year…the Brookside Art Annual happens this weekend! After last year’s record cold temperatures kept attendance low, this year’s forecast is just about perfect! Here are the details you need to know:
Hours are Friday 5pm-9pm, Saturday 10am-9pm, and Sunday 11am-5pm. The booths are set up between 63rd St and Meyer Blvd at the south end of Brookside Blvd. It’s best to park along a residential street and walk to the fair. Food will be available from local vendors (Michael Forbes Grill, Brookside Market, the Brooksider and Avenues Bistro) and free children’s activities take place on Saturday and Sunday afternoons.
There are so many reasons why I love this art fair above all others, but the primary one is that I feel the artwork is more affordable than, for example, the Plaza Art Fair. Many regional artists display their work, and you can still buy a unique piece of jewelry or wall art for under $100.
